Use Gas Apps

A young woman in a white shirt leans against her car while using her phone at a gas station. Fuel pumps are visible to the side, along with other parked vehicles.
© Depositphotos

The secret weapon you didn’t know your road trip needed – gas apps like GasBuddy. Imagine being the Sherlock Holmes of fuel, sniffing out the best prices before you can even mutter, “Fill ‘er up!”

With these trusty apps, you’ll glide from pump to pump, paying less and saving those precious coins for something that really matters. So, kick back, relax, and let GasBuddy take the wheel on your quest to conquer the open road without burning through your wallet.

Check Your Car

A man and a woman inspect a dipstick under the hood of a car, parked near a scenic cliff overlooking the ocean. Both appear focused, with the car's hood raised in the foreground.
© Canva Pro

Show your trusty steed some love and give it a thorough check-up before hitting the road. Tires? Check. Oil? Check. Ensuring your car’s in top shape not only avoids those “fun” roadside surprises but also keeps your journey joyful and free from those pesky repair bills.

Because let’s be real, who needs an impromptu roadside adventure when you could be cruising smoothly to your destination, right? So, gear up, and let the road trips roll without the unexpected drama.

Avoid Eating at Rest Stops

An aged and weathered truck stop sign with the words "Open 24 Hours," set against a clear blue sky with scattered clouds.
© Canva Pro

Steering clear of highway rest stop eateries can keep your wallet happily plump. Instead, hold out for those local diners where meals come with a generous side of character and charm.

Or, get creative and whip up your own feast for those impromptu perfect picnic spots. Trust me, your taste buds (and your bank account) will throw a little party in your honor.
